So, I did research from where and why comes siesta 🤣

So, theory one: Siesta comes from the Latin phrase sexta hora, (sixth hour) after the dawn, to take that rest at noon.

Theory two: people in Spain started taking siestas back in the 1930s at the height of the Spanish Civil War. According to the theory, siestas were a necessity because of the economic conditions at the time. Siestas provided people with a break from their work, as many of them would work all morning long, take siestas, and then get back to work in the afternoon before working a night shift as well.

Theory three: it comes from Islamic culture and Koran.

Theory four: the traditional reason for the siesta is for the workers in the fields to shelter from the heat. They would then feel refreshed after their sleep and would work until quite late in the evening, longer than they would have been able to without the siesta.
